Comprehending Alcohol Withdrawal Effects



When you choose to quit consuming alcohol after a period of heavy use, it's important to understand that alcohol withdrawal symptoms can be both physical and mental. You may experience shaking, sweating, queasiness, or frustrations, which can be uncomfortable and stressful.

In addition, stress and anxiety, impatience, and mood swings can emerge as your body adjusts to the lack of alcohol. It's essential to identify these signs and symptoms as a natural response to withdrawal and not a sign of weak point.

The intensity and period of symptoms can vary, depending upon factors like your alcohol consumption background and overall health and wellness. Remaining educated about these prospective challenges can prepare you for the detox process, assisting you deal more effectively and stay devoted to your healing journey.

The Role of Clinical Supervision in Detox



Medical supervision plays a vital duty in the detox process, ensuring your safety and security and comfort as you navigate withdrawal signs and symptoms.

With trained professionals checking your problem, you get immediate help if complications emerge. They'll analyze your wellness status, take care of medications, and offer needed interventions to minimize discomfort.

Having medical experts on your side considerably minimizes the danger of severe withdrawal results, which can be deadly.

You'll likewise take advantage of tailored treatment strategies tailored to your demands, improving your possibilities of an effective detoxification.



This oversight not just aids you remain safe yet likewise offers you peace of mind, allowing you to focus on the trip ahead.
